When a 360 -nF air capacitor $\left(1 \mathrm{nF}=10^{-9} \mathrm{F}\right)$ is connected to a power supply, the energy stored in the capacitor is $1.85 \times 10^{-5} \mathrm{J}$ . While the capacitor is kept connected to the power supply, a slab of dielectric is inserted that completely fills the space
between the plates. This increases the stored energy by $2.32 \times 10^{-5} \mathrm{J}$ . (a) What is the potential difference between the capacitor plates? (b) What is the dielectric constant of the slab?
